  • Page 2: Installation Procedure

    installation Ensure all supply lines are flushed thoroughly to remove debris prior to the installation of this product. Strainers (40 mesh) are recommended if debris is an ongoing problem. A pressure reduction valve may be required to comply with the recommended maximum supply pressure requirements.
  • Page 3: Operation

    operation Fit the key handle onto the spindle, and turn the handle anti-clockwise to turn on water flow. Turn the handle clockwise to turn off water flow. Remove the handle and keep in a secure location when not in use. IMAGE 04 IMAGE 05 www.enware.com.au...
  • Page 4: Maintenance

    maintenance CLEANING Enware products should be cleaned with a soft damp cloth using only mild liquid detergent or soap and water. Do not use cleaning agents containing a corrosive acid, scouring agent or solvent chemicals. Do not use cream cleaners, as they are abrasive. Use of unsuitable cleaning agents may damage the surface.
